|
LeviLamina
|
This is the complete list of members for cg::TextureAtlas, including all inherited members.
| _allocateTexture() (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| _readTexture(::glm::vec< 4, uchar > &color, ::glm::vec2 const &uv, ::cg::ImageBuffer const &textureData, uint textureDataStride, ::glm::ivec2 const &maxDimensions) (defined in cg::TextureAtlas) | cg::TextureAtlas | static |
| _tryCreateAtlasUnderMax(::std::vector<::cg::AtlasCreationTile > const &inTiles, uint maxArea) (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| _tryCreateUVs(::std::vector<::cg::AtlasCreationTile > const &inTiles, uint width, uint height, uint padSize, ::std::vector<::cg::TextureAtlasTileUVs > &outTileUvs, uint &outMaxWidth, uint &outMaxHeight) (defined in cg::TextureAtlas) | cg::TextureAtlas | static |
| createAtlasForTiles(::std::vector<::cg::AtlasCreationTile > const &inTiles, uint maxArea, uint padSize, ::cg::MipMapSupport mipMapSupport, uint maxMips) (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| mAtlasMipStorage (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| mAtlasTextureDescription (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| mPadSize (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| mReductionMips (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| mStorageAllocated (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| mTileUVs (defined in cg::TextureAtlas) | cg::TextureAtlas | |
| updateTextureAtUVs(::cg::TextureAtlasTileUVs const &inUVs, ::cg::ImageBuffer const *const srcImage, uint mipLevel, ::mce::Color const &defaultColor, bool isQuad, bool isAdditive, bool applyTint, ::cg::ImageBuffer const *const srcImageTint, bool multiChannelTint, ::TintMapColor const &multiChannelTintBaseColor, ::TintMapColor const &multiChannelTintColor, ::mce::Color const &singleChannelTintColor, bool applyOverlay, ::mce::Color const &overlayColor, bool fadeMip, float fadeMipAmount, ::mce::Color const &fadeMipColor) (defined in cg::TextureAtlas) | cg::TextureAtlas |